- MathematicsYear 5Teacher notes
Student who benefits from hands-on learning experiences
Polished commentKalani engages well with hands-on mathematics activities and demonstrates understanding through practical application. He works collaboratively with peers and enjoys problem-solving tasks that use real-world contexts. To strengthen abstract mathematical concepts, Kalani would benefit from continued practice with visual representations and connecting ideas to his own experiences.
- EnglishYear 3Teacher notes
Student who is developing confidence in speaking but needs support with written expression
Polished commentRuby is becoming more confident in sharing her ideas during class discussions and speaks clearly about familiar topics. She enjoys listening to stories and is developing comprehension skills. In written tasks, Ruby is encouraged to write more detailed sentences and use descriptive language. Regular practice with daily writing will help build her written expression skills.
- Studies of Society and EnvironmentYear 7Teacher notes
Student who shows strong awareness of local community and cultural perspectives
Polished commentJaylen demonstrates a strong connection to his community and shows respect for cultural knowledge and perspectives. He contributes thoughtfully to discussions about local issues and environmental stewardship. When analysing broader social and environmental topics, Jaylen is encouraged to consider multiple viewpoints and support opinions with evidence. Continued exploration of diverse perspectives will deepen his understanding of our interconnected world.
